General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1910.178(l)(1)(ii): The employer did not ensure that each operator had successfully completed the training required by paragraph (l), except as permitted by paragraph (l)(5), prior to permitting an employee to operate a powered industrial truck safely: a. On or about October 2, 2018, at the above address, an employee was required to operate a powered industrial vehicle and had not been provided with training, including but not limited to formal instruction, practical training and an evaluation of the operators performance, thereby exposing employees to struck by and crushing hazards.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.102(a)(1): Eye and face protective equipment were not used when machines or operations presented potential eye or face injury from physical, chemical, or radiation agents: a. On or about October 2, 2018, at the above addressed jobsite, an employee using a pneumatic nail gun did not wear safety glasses, thereby exposing the employee to the hazards associated with eye injuries.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.501(b)(13): Each employee(s) engaged in residential construction activities 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els were not protected by guardrail systems, safety net system, or personal fall arrest system, nor were employee(s) provided with an alternative fall protection measure under another provision of paragraph 1926.501 (b): a. On or about October 2, 2018, at the above addressed jobsite, employees performing residential carpentry operations on a house twenty-five (25) feet above the ground were not protected from falls, thereby exposing employees to fall hazards.

General-duty citation text
29 CFR 1926.503(b)(1): The employer did not verify compliance with paragraph (a) of this section by preparing a written (training) certification record including the name or other identity of the employee trained, the date(s) of the training, and the signature of the person who conducted the training or the signature of the employer. a. On or about October 2, 2018, at the above addressed jobsite, employees had been provided fall protection training, however, the employer failed to keep a written certification of record.
